[LLVMdev] SCEV Question
...ing integer expressions. > > I think I understand what the comment is saying. If a GEP has inbounds > or other properties, that information will be lost when casting to an > integer and back to a pointer. It's the reverse. If the code does ptrtoint+arithmetic+inttoptr, it may not uphold the GEP guarantees (even without inbounds), so converting it to GEP is not safe unless you can prove things about its operands which ScalarEvolution doesn't currently know how to do. See http://llvm.org/docs/GetElementPtr.html#int for details (which was written quite a while after the code you...
